How do I add my Asylum Seeker Reference Number (NASS) on the Parent Portal or App?

If your school uses Free School Meal eligibility checking, they may ask you to add an Asylum Seeker Reference Number (sometimes called a NASS number) to your profile. This is used instead of a National Insurance number when verifying eligibility with the DfE's Eligibility Checking Service.


Adding your Asylum Seeker Reference Number on the Parent Portal

You can update your own Asylum Seeker Reference number on the Parent Portal. Click on your child's name to access their profile.

In the Family, Guardians & Contacts section, select yourself.

Locate the Identity section, click on the Asylum Seeker Reference Number

 

 

Add the number, then click Save Changes.

If your school accepts record changes, the changes will show as Pending. Until the details are accepted, you can click into the change and cancel the change using the orange button.
 

 

Once the changes have been accepted by the school, you can edit or delete these details.

 


Adding your Asylum Seeker Reference Number on the Parent App

  1. Sign in to the Parent App
  2. Click the Menu button on the bottom-left corner (the three stacked horizontal lines)
     

     

  3. Scroll down, past the Quick Action tiles, and click Profile


     

  4. On the profile screen, scroll down to Family, Guardians & Contacts
  5. Click on your name

     

  6. Scroll down and click Asylum Seeker Reference Number

     

  7. Enter your Asylum Seeker Reference Number 
  8. Click Confirm

     

    If your school accepts record changes, the changes will show as Pending. Until the details are accepted, you can click into the change and cancel the change using the orange button.
